Parametric Modeling with Autodesk Inventor 2015 contains a series of sixteen tutorial style lessons designed to introduce Autodesk Inventor, solid modeling, and parametric modeling. It uses a hands-on, exercise-intensive approach to all the important parametric modeling techniques and concepts. The lessons guide the user from constructing basic shapes to building intelligent mechanical designs, creating multi-view drawings and assembly models. Other featured topics include sheet metal design, motion analysis, 2D design reuse, collision and contact, stress analysis and the Autodesk Inventor 2015 Certified User Examination.

Cuprins

1. Getting Started 2. Parametric Modeling Fundamentals 3. Constructive Solid Geometry Concepts 4. Model History Tree 5. Parametric Constraints Fundamentals 6. Geometric Construction Tools 7. Parent/Child Relationships and the BORN Technique 8. Part Drawings and Associative Functionality9. Datum Features and Auxiliary Views10. Symmetrical Features in Designs 11. Advanced 3D Construction Tools 12. Sheet Metal Designs 13. Assembly Modeling - Putting It All Together14. Content Center and Basic Motion Analysis 15. 2D Design Reuse, Collision and Contact 16. Introduction to Stress Analysis.
